Manchester United forward, Cristiano Ronaldo, has said he would be happy if Arsenal win the Premier League title this season.
Ronaldo, speaking with Piers Morgan on Thursday night, admitted that he would love the Gunners to finish first if United fail to.
“Manchester [United] first and if not, Arsenal is some team that I like to see play. I like the team, I like the coach.
“I think they have a good team. If Manchester United don’t win the Premier League, I will be happy if Arsenal do,” Ronaldo said.
Arsenal go into the 2022 World Cup break top of the table.
Mikel Arteta’s men have picked up 37 points from their first 14 fixtures, five more than Manchester City.
